How to Survive a Houston Airport Shutdown
How to stay calm when your flight is delayed? Meditate, listen to calming music, or imagine yourself on a tropical beach.How to find entertainment at the airport? Bring a good book, download your favorite podcasts, or people-watch.How to avoid getting scammed during a flight delay? Be wary of unsolicited offers, protect your personal information, and use reputable sources for travel updates.How to find a comfortable place to sleep at the airport? Look for quiet areas away from crowds, bring a travel pillow and blanket, and consider noise-canceling headphones.How to stay hydrated and nourished during a long airport delay? Bring your own snacks and water, look for healthy food options, and avoid excessive caffeine and alcohol.
